Choosing the Right Hospital Management System for Your Needs
Selecting a appropriate healthcare management system is a vital step for any organization. Carefully consider your specific requirements before dedicating to a specific software. Aspects to review include expandability, compatibility with existing technologies, user friendliness, confidentiality protocols, and continuous assistance. A poorly selected platform can result in problems, greater costs, and affected customer attention.
- Assess your current workflow.
- Define your financial resources.
- Investigate vendor standing.
- Obtain reviews and pilot periods.

Implementing a Hospital Management System: Best Practices and Challenges
Successfully launching a medical operational solution represents a considerable undertaking for any facility . Best practices involve detailed preparation and stakeholder participation from the outset. This includes carefully defining specifications and ensuring unified data migration from legacy records. However, challenges frequently arise , such as reluctance to modification from staff , technical issues between different departments, and the risk of delays during the rollout phase. Moreover , adequate training for all users is vital to maximize uptake and ensure a beneficial return on outlay. Addressing these difficulties proactively is key for a triumphant HMS adoption .
